Roo Casino Login Technical Whitepaper: Unraveling App Access and Security Protocols
In the dynamic landscape of online gaming, Roo Casino has established itself as a reputable platform for Australian players, offering a vast array of slots, table games, and live dealer experiences. Central to this experience is the Roo casino login process, a gateway that demands reliability and security. This technical manual provides an exhaustive analysis of login procedures, focusing on both the roo casino app and roo casino online interfaces. From initial setup to advanced troubleshooting, we cover every facet to ensure seamless access and robust account protection.
Before You Start: Prerequisites for Successful Login
Ensuring a smooth login begins with preparation. Follow this checklist to avoid common pitfalls:
- Account Verification: Confirm that your Roo Casino account is fully registered and verified, with email confirmation completed.
- App Installation: For mobile users, download the official roo casino app only from trusted sources like the Apple App Store or Google Play Store to avoid malware.
- Network Stability: Use a stable, high-speed internet connection (minimum 5 Mbps) to prevent timeout errors during login.
- Credential Management: Store your login credentials (email and password) securely using a password manager; avoid using public devices for access.
- Device Compliance: Ensure your device meets system requirements: iOS 11+ or Android 7+ for the app, or updated browsers (Chrome 90+, Firefox 88+) for web access.
Account Registration and Initial Login Protocol
Creating an account is the first step toward accessing Roo Casino. The process is streamlined but requires attention to detail:
- Visit the Roo Casino website or open the app and click the “Sign Up” button.
- Fill in personal details: full name, date of birth, email address, and phone number—all must match official documents for verification.
- Set a strong password: Use a combination of 12+ characters, including uppercase, lowercase, numbers, and symbols (e.g., “R@oC@sin0!2024”) to maximize entropy and resist brute-force attacks.
- Agree to terms and conditions, then confirm your email via a verification link sent to your inbox.
- Upon first login, you may be prompted to set up security questions or two-factor authentication (2FA) for enhanced protection.

Deep Dive into the Roo Casino App Login Mechanism
The roo casino app offers optimized access for on-the-go play. Login involves several technical layers:
- Biometric Integration: On supported devices, the app allows fingerprint or facial recognition login, leveraging device-level encryption for speed and security.
- Session Management: The app uses token-based authentication; upon login, a JSON Web Token (JWT) is issued and stored locally, valid for 24 hours before re-authentication is required.
- Offline Caching: While gameplay requires internet, the app caches login credentials locally using AES-256 encryption, reducing latency for subsequent logins.
- Push Notifications: The app may send login alerts to your device for unauthorized access attempts, adding a layer of monitoring.
| Feature | Specification | Platform Availability | Technical Notes |
|---|---|---|---|
| Login Methods | Email/Password, Social Login (Google/Facebook), Biometric | App & Web | Social login uses OAuth 2.0 protocols for secure delegation. |
| Encryption Standard | SSL/TLS 1.3 with 256-bit Encryption | All Platforms | Ensures data in transit is protected; look for HTTPS in the URL. |
| Session Timeout | 15 minutes of inactivity (adjustable in settings) | Web | Reduces risk of unauthorized access on shared devices. |
| Two-Factor Authentication | Optional via SMS or Authenticator Apps | App & Web | Adds a second layer; recommended for high-stakes accounts. |
| Device Compatibility | iOS, Android, Windows, macOS | App & Web | Web version is responsive, adapting to screen sizes. |
| Password Reset Time | Instant via email, 2-5 minutes via SMS | App & Web | Involves cryptographic hash verification for security. |
Security Protocols and Mathematical Safeguards
Login security at Roo Casino is underpinned by cryptographic principles. For instance, password strength is calculated using entropy formulas: H = L * log2(N), where H is entropy in bits, L is password length, and N is the size of the symbol set. A password like “Roo!2024” (8 characters, 70 symbols) has H = 8 * log2(70) ≈ 49 bits, considered weak. In contrast, “R@oC@sin0-AU!” (14 characters, 90 symbols) yields H ≈ 14 * log2(90) ≈ 92 bits, offering robust resistance against attacks. Additionally, the platform employs bcrypt hashing with a cost factor of 12 for password storage, making brute-force attempts computationally expensive—estimated to take centuries on modern hardware.
Banking Integration and Login Verification
Login credentials are tightly linked to financial transactions. Withdrawals, for example, often require re-authentication to prevent fraud. The system uses multi-step verification: after login, you may need to confirm withdrawals via email or SMS, adding a time-delay barrier. This aligns with anti-money laundering (AML) protocols, where login IP addresses are logged and cross-referenced with transaction patterns. For instance, a login from a new device might trigger a hold on withdrawals until identity is reconfirmed, enhancing security.
Troubleshooting Common Login Scenarios
Even with robust systems, issues can arise. Here are detailed troubleshooting scenarios:
- Scenario 1: Forgotten Password
Step 1: Click “Forgot Password” on the login page. Step 2: Enter your registered email. Step 3: Check your inbox for a reset link (ensure it’s not in spam). Step 4: Follow the link to create a new password—avoid reusing old ones. Step 5: Log in with new credentials; if issues persist, clear browser cache or reinstall the roo casino app. - Scenario 2: App Crashing on Login
This often stems from corrupted data. On Android, go to Settings > Apps > Roo Casino > Storage > Clear Cache. On iOS, offload and reinstall the app. Ensure your OS is updated to the latest version compatible with the app. - Scenario 3: Account Locked After Multiple Failed Attempts
The system may impose a lockout for 30 minutes after 5 failed logins. Wait out the period, then use the password reset function. Contact support if locked indefinitely—they may verify identity via document upload. - Scenario 4: Geographic Restrictions
Roo casino online is accessible primarily in Australia; using VPNs can trigger login blocks. Disable VPNs and ensure your IP location matches your registered address. If traveling, update your account settings in advance.
Extended FAQ: Technical Insights on Roo Casino Login
Q1: How does the roo casino app handle login on unstable networks?
A: The app implements exponential backoff algorithms: if login fails, it retries with increasing delays (e.g., 2s, 4s, 8s) to reduce server load. It also caches partial data locally, allowing resume-on-reconnection.
Q2: Can I use the same login for multiple devices simultaneously?
A: Yes, but with limitations. The system allows up to 3 concurrent sessions; exceeding this may log out older sessions automatically to prevent abuse.
Q3: What encryption standards protect my login data on the roo casino online portal?
A: AES-256 encryption for data at rest and TLS 1.3 for data in transit, compliant with PCI DSS standards for financial data.
Q4: How do I enable two-factor authentication (2FA) for enhanced login security?
A: In account settings, select “Security” and choose 2FA via SMS or an authenticator app like Google Authenticator. Scan the QR code to link your account; future logins will require a 6-digit code.
Q5: Why does login fail after updating the roo casino app?
A: Updates may change API endpoints or token formats. Fully close the app, restart your device, and ensure you’re on version 2.5+ for iOS or 3.1+ for Android.
Q6: Are login credentials stored on my device?
A: On the app, credentials are stored in encrypted keychains (iOS) or keystores (Android). On web, they may be cached in cookies with HttpOnly flags to prevent XSS attacks.
Q7: What should I do if I suspect unauthorized login?
A: Immediately change your password via the website, enable 2FA, and check account activity logs in the “Security” section. Contact support to report the incident—they can trace IP addresses and revoke sessions.
Q8: How does login affect bonus eligibility?
A: Some bonuses require login from specific regions or devices. Always log in before claiming offers; the system tracks login timestamps to apply wagering requirements correctly.
Q9: Can I customize login timeout settings?
A: On the web version, go to “Preferences” to adjust inactivity logout from 5 to 60 minutes. The app uses device-level timeouts, which can be modified in your phone’s settings.
Q10: What are the common error codes during login and their fixes?
A: Error 401: Invalid credentials—reset password. Error 403: IP blocked—disable VPN. Error 500: Server issue—wait and retry. Error 503: Maintenance mode—check Roo Casino’s social media for updates.
Conclusion
Mastering the Roo Casino login process is essential for a secure and enjoyable gaming experience. Whether through the roo casino app or the online portal, understanding the technical underpinnings—from encryption and session management to troubleshooting—empowers users to navigate issues proactively. By adhering to best practices like strong passwords and 2FA, players can safeguard their accounts while enjoying the vast offerings of Roo Casino. Remember, login is not just a step but a critical security checkpoint in your online gaming journey.
